About This Trail
There is plenty of parking spaces. The first few miles have a descent into the canyon on a trail. The way back up is a nice incline. The trail disappears after you reach the creek. Just follow it up, but have a map to keep you out of trouble. This trail gets overgrown. There are lots of poison oak. You will have about a mile and a half left to go once you get into the shaded regions. This part is the technical part. It's not too scary, but poles are your best friend here. The waterfall is down to a trickle, but the journey and views were still worth it. The water pools are very refreshing.
